I noticed you use an Ozotech Ozonizer. How well is this unit working for you? Also where did you get the Precision Marine Balistic series skimmer from?

Thanks,
Marc
Skimmer is working great. I got it from my houston supplier John from aquatic world. Also have the PM kalk reactor & media reactors. I couldn't be happier with the performance. The only thing I would caution is that the feed pump for the slimmer is a genx30, wayyy too noisy. I have a genx40 coming that is much quieter.

I have not hooked up the ozone yet. We had a death in the family on Thanksgiving & family was in town.
